The two most common switched capacitor voltage converters are the voltage inverter and the voltage doublercircuit shown in Figure 4. In the voltage inverter, the charge pump capacitor, C1, is charged to the input voltage during the first half of the switching cycle. An inverter does not create or increase energy use by itself; it only controls how power flows at specific moments. Inverter size, measured in kilowatts (kW), only defines how much power can be. . The electricity that an inverter uses depends on the loads it is powering, and its impact reflects on the monthly bills. An inverter converts direct current (DC) from sources such as batteries or solar panels into alternating current (AC).
